EasyJet’s chief executive has confirmed that the airline is not facing any jet fuel shortages despite ongoing geopolitical tensions, but acknowledged that customers are delaying bookings due to uncertainty stemming from the Iran war. The statement aims to calm market jitters over potential supply disruptions ahead of the peak travel season.

However, the executive noted that the broader uncertainty caused by the Iran war is prompting travelers to book flights later than usual.
Speaking to the BBC, the airline’s leadership emphasized that operations remain unaffected by any fuel shortages, even as global oil markets remain volatile. The reassurance comes at a critical time for the aviation industry, which typically relies on advance bookings to manage capacity and pricing for the summer season.
The later booking trend, attributed to geopolitical instability, could create challenges for EasyJet in forecasting demand and optimizing its seat inventory. The airline did not provide specific data on the extent of the delay in bookings but indicated that the pattern is consistent with broader travel consumer behavior during periods of elevated uncertainty. The Iran conflict continues to influence energy prices and supply chain risk perceptions across the sector, though EasyJet’s direct fuel procurement has not been impacted.

Yet the shift toward later bookings introduces uncertainty around near-term revenue visibility. Travel demand remains resilient, but the pattern of last-minute purchasing could pressure EasyJet’s ability to optimize yields, especially if geopolitical tensions escalate further.
From an industry perspective, the lack of direct fuel shortages is a positive sign, but the indirect effect on consumer confidence may persist. Airlines typically rely on forward bookings to plan crew schedules and aircraft deployment, and a sustained trend of late reservations could increase operational costs. Investors and analysts will watch how EasyJet adjusts its marketing and pricing to capture demand from uncertain travelers.
The broader macro environment, including oil price fluctuations and supply chain stability, remains a key watch factor. While EasyJet’s fuel procurement appears secure, any prolonged disruption in the Middle East could eventually affect global jet fuel availability. For now, the airline’s message is one of measured confidence: summer schedules are intact, but the path to full recovery in load factors may be shaped by how quickly geopolitical uncertainties subside.
